Rev Bras Anestesiol. 2020 Sep 17;: Authors: Spindola MAC, Solé D, Aun MV, Azi LMTA, Bernd LAG, Garcia DB, Capelo AV, Cumino DO, Lacerda AE, Lima LC, Morato EF, Nunes RR, Rubini NPM, da Silva J, Tardelli MÂ, Watanabe AS, Curi EF, Sano F Abstract Experts from the Brazilian Association of Allergy and Immunology (ASBAI) and the Brazilian Society of Anesthesiology (SBA) interested in the issue of perioperative anaphylaxis, and aiming to strengthen the collaboration between the two societies, combined efforts to study the topic and to prepare a joint document to guide specialists in both areas. The purpose of the present series of two articles was to report the most recent evidence based on the collaborative assessment between both societies. This first article will consider the updated definitions, treatment and guidelines after a perioperative crisis. The following article will discuss the major etiologic agents, how to proceed with the investigation, and the appropriate tests. PMID: 33077175 [PubMed - as supplied by publisher]
